dc.description.abstractWe investigate theoretically whether it is feasible to detect η- and ω-nucleus bound states. As well as the closed shell nuclei, <sup>16</sup>O, <sup>40</sup>Ca, <sup>90</sup>Zr and <sup>208</sup>Pb, we also investigate <sup>6</sup>He, <sup>11</sup>B and <sup>26</sup>Mg, which are the final nuclei in the proposed experiment involving the (d,<sup>3</sup>He) reaction at GSI. Potentials for the η and ω mesons in these nuclei are calculated in local density approximation, embedding the mesons in the nucleus described by solving the mean-field equations of motion in the QMC model. Our results suggest that one should expect to find η- and ω-nucleus bound states in all these nuclei. © 1998 Elsevier Science B.V. All rights reserved.
